HP EliteBook 830 G5 3KA31AW Overview
The HP EliteBook 830 G5 3KA31AW laptop is a sleek and powerful device designed for professionals on the go. With its 8th gen Intel Core i5 processor, this laptop offers impressive performance for multitasking and demanding tasks. The i5-8350U processor features 4 cores and 8 threads, with a base frequency of 1.70 GHz and a boost frequency of 3.60 GHz, making it suitable for a wide range of applications.
The laptop comes with Windows 10 Pro pre-installed, offering a secure and efficient operating system for business users. The 13.3-inch Full HD display with IPS panel technology delivers crisp and vibrant visuals, perfect for presentations and multimedia content. The laptop also features Intel UHD Graphics 620 for smooth graphics performance.
With 8 GB of DDR4 RAM and a 256 GB SSD, the EliteBook 830 G5 provides ample storage and memory for fast boot-up times and smooth operation. The laptop also includes features such as a card reader, Bluetooth 4.2, Ethernet LAN, Wi-Fi, HDMI port, USB 3.0 Type-A ports, and a Thunderbolt port for versatile connectivity options.
The HP EliteBook 830 G5 is designed with durability in mind, featuring a spill-resistant keyboard and a sleek silver clamshell design. The laptop is lightweight at 1.33 kg, making it easy to carry around for work or travel. The Bang & Olufsen audio system, dual speakers, and built-in subwoofer deliver high-quality sound for immersive multimedia experiences.

Cons:
1. Limited internal memory capacity compared to some competitors
2. Limited HDMI version (1.4b) may not support higher resolution displays
3. Limited battery capacity (50 Wh) may require frequent charging for heavy users
4. Higher price point compared to some budget-friendly alternatives
5. Limited availability of upgrade options for memory or storage expansion.
